While existing HVAC and ducting is … metal tin with sliding lidWeb15 mei 2024 · If it is unfinished, then the basement should be around 55 degrees Fahrenheit. If your basement is finished, then you should aim for a temperature that is comfortable for you and your family members – usually, this means keeping it at the same temperature as the rest of your home.
